The course developes basic concepts of algebraic geometry and curve theory, both over general fields and over finite fields.

Affine and projective algebraic sets and varieties, function fields, singularities, homogenization, affine and projective closure. Morphisms of varieties and curves, rational maps of curves and their degree, separability and pure inseparability. Frobenius map. Group of divisors, Riemann-Roch and Hurwitz Theorem. Genus of a curve. Number of points on a curve: Hasse-Weil and Stöhr-Voloch Theorem. Last update: T_KA (23.05.2003)
